The House passed House Bill 410 to allow people with certain persistent health conditions, qualifying veterans and active-duty military to renew driver's licenses or state IDs remotely; final passage was 199 yeas to 3 nays.

The Pennsylvania House of Representatives on March 24 gave final passage to House Bill 410, a bill that allows certain Pennsylvanians to renew driver's licenses and state IDs by mail or online. The measure passed on final passage by a vote of 199 yeas to 3 nays.
